Diving Deep into Common Tech Troubles
When it comes to common tech troubles, the landscape is vast, but many issues share underlying causes and can often be addressed with quick fixes & expert tips. Think about it: your laptop might be running slower than a snail on a lazy Sunday, your phone battery drains before lunch, or your Wi-Fi signal keeps dropping out. These are the daily annoyances that can quickly escalate into full-blown tech headaches. We're talking about scenarios like a computer freezing unexpectedly, a printer refusing to print, or even a smartphone stuck in a boot loop. Often, these issues stem from a mix of software glitches, outdated drivers, accumulating malware, or even minor hardware hiccups. One of the most common culprits for sluggish performance across nearly all devices is simply too many programs running simultaneously or an overloaded hard drive. Another frequent visitor is the dreaded battery issue – whether it's not holding a charge, draining too fast, or refusing to charge at all. Software problems, such as app crashes or operating system errors, are also incredibly prevalent. Before you panic, remember that many of these device malfunctions respond well to a few basic troubleshooting steps. A classic first step, and one that often feels almost magical, is the good old restart. Seriously, guys, turning it off and on again can clear temporary bugs, refresh memory, and resolve countless software conflicts. For internet issues, try restarting your router and modem. If your device is experiencing slow performance, check your background processes and close any unnecessary applications. Make sure your operating system and all your apps are updated; developers frequently release patches to fix bugs and improve performance. Don't forget to run a quick scan for viruses or malware; sometimes, unwanted software is silently hogging your system resources. For hardware-related problems like a non-responsive peripheral, try disconnecting and reconnecting it, or testing it on another device to rule out the peripheral itself as the problem. When tackling common tech troubles, always approach the problem methodically, starting with the simplest solutions. This systematic approach not only saves time but also prevents you from overlooking an obvious quick fix. By understanding these frequent pitfalls and adopting a patient, step-by-step methodology, you'll be well on your way to effectively diagnosing and resolving many of your tech woes. Remember, even the most complex problems often have simple solutions hidden beneath the surface, and knowing where to start looking is half the battle won.
Essential Tools and Your Workbench Setup
Alright, folks, if you’re serious about mastering tech repair and delivering those satisfying quick fixes & expert tips, you’re going to need the right arsenal of essential tools and a proper workbench setup. Think of it like a chef needing their knives or a carpenter their saw; you can't tackle precision tasks without precision equipment. First things first, a good precision screwdriver set is absolutely non-negotiable. This isn't your daddy's toolbox set; we're talking about tiny Phillips, Torx, Pentalobe (especially for Apple devices), and flathead bits. These will be your primary companions for opening up most gadgets without stripping screws. Next up, a set of plastic pry tools (spudgers) and thin metal opening tools are crucial for gently separating device cases and screens without causing damage. Trust me, a metal screwdriver is not what you want for prying open delicate plastic or glass components. Another vital piece of equipment, particularly for working with sensitive electronics, is an anti-static wrist strap. Static electricity, though often harmless to us, can be catastrophic for delicate circuit boards, zapping components into oblivion. Always ground yourself when working inside a device. For diagnosing electrical issues, a multimeter is an invaluable tool, allowing you to check voltage, current, and resistance. It's fantastic for testing batteries, power adapters, and continuity in cables. Don't forget the cleaning supplies: isopropyl alcohol (90% or higher), microfiber cloths, and compressed air are perfect for tackling dust, grime, and sticky residues without damaging components. An organized workbench setup is equally critical. You'll want a clean, well-lit, and non-slip surface. An anti-static mat for your workbench is highly recommended to protect against static discharge. Keep small parts, especially screws, organized. Many pros use magnetic mats or compartmentalized containers to keep track of every tiny piece, ensuring nothing gets lost or mixed up during reassembly. Good lighting is paramount; you'll be working with intricate components, and straining your eyes will lead to mistakes and frustration. Lastly, safety first, always! Before opening any device, always unplug it and, if possible, remove the battery. Capacitors can hold a charge even after a device is powered off, so be mindful, especially with power supplies. Investing in quality tools and creating a dedicated, safe workspace isn't just about efficiency; it's about protecting your devices and, most importantly, yourself. With these essential tools and a well-thought-out workbench setup, you're not just fixing things; you're building a foundation for truly mastering tech repair and confidently executing every quick fix with surgical precision.
The Art of Diagnosis: Pinpointing the Problem
Now that you've got your awesome toolset and a killer workbench setup, let's talk about perhaps the most crucial skill in mastering tech repair: the art of diagnosis. This isn't just about taking things apart; it's about pinpointing the problem with a detective's keen eye and a scientist's methodical approach. Imagine a broken device as a puzzle, and your job is to figure out which piece is missing or misplaced. The key here, guys, is a systematic approach. Don't just randomly swap parts or try a million different things at once. Start by observing everything. What were the symptoms leading up to the failure? Did it make a strange noise? Was there a smell? Did it get unusually hot? Documenting these details, even seemingly minor ones, can provide invaluable clues. Next, research is your best friend. Google is your repair assistant! Search for the specific error messages, unusual beeping codes (often called POST codes for computers), or symptoms you're experiencing. Chances are, someone else has faced a similar issue, and their solution might be your expert tip. Online forums, manufacturer support pages, and repair communities are treasure troves of information. Once you have a theory, it's time to test it. This often involves a process of elimination. Is the issue hardware or software related? If it's a computer, try booting into Safe Mode or using a live USB operating system to bypass your installed OS. If the problem disappears, it's likely a software issue; if it persists, it points to hardware. For components, can you isolate the faulty part? If your laptop isn't displaying an image, try connecting it to an external monitor. If the external monitor works, the problem is likely with the laptop's screen or integrated graphics. If neither works, it might be the GPU or motherboard. The importance of isolation cannot be overstated; remove non-essential components one by one (RAM sticks, expansion cards, hard drives) to see if the device powers on or the symptom changes. This helps you narrow down the potential culprit. Sometimes, diagnostic software provided by manufacturers can also help run tests on specific components. Patience, guys, is key here; rushing through diagnosis often leads to misidentifications and wasted effort. A methodical, logical progression through potential problems will always yield better results. By developing a strong art of diagnosis, you'll not only be able to provide quick fixes but also tackle more complex system component repair challenges with confidence, truly embodying the spirit of an expert tech troubleshooter.
DIY vs. Professional Help: When to Call the Pros
As we delve deeper into mastering tech repair and the thrill of achieving quick fixes & expert tips, a crucial question inevitably arises: when is it time to put down the screwdriver and call in the professional help? While DIY tech repair offers incredible rewards in terms of cost savings and personal satisfaction, there are definitive scenarios where entrusting your device to the experts is not just advisable, but often essential. First, let's weigh the pros and cons of doing it yourself. On the positive side, you save money on labor costs, gain valuable technical skills, and achieve a real sense of accomplishment. Plus, you have full control over the process and can learn about your device's inner workings. However, the downsides can be significant: the risk of causing further, more costly damage is real, especially with intricate components. You could also inadvertently void your device's warranty, which could lead to much bigger expenses down the line if future, more serious issues arise. So, when should you absolutely consider professional help? One major factor is the complexity of the repair. If you're dealing with advanced board-level component replacement (like soldering tiny microchips), or issues requiring specialized tools that are expensive and difficult for a casual DIYer to acquire (e.g., BGA rework stations), it's probably best left to those with the right equipment and training. Another key consideration is the value of the device. Attempting a risky DIY repair on a brand-new, high-end laptop or smartphone might not be worth the potential financial loss if things go wrong. For less expensive or older devices, the risk might be more acceptable. Your skill level and comfort zone also play a huge role. If you feel overwhelmed, uncertain, or simply lack the patience for a particular repair, forcing it can lead to disaster. Recognize your limits, and don't be afraid to admit when a job is beyond your current capabilities. Time constraints are another practical aspect; sometimes, you simply don't have the hours to dedicate to troubleshooting and repair, and getting it done quickly by a professional is the more practical solution. Finally, consider the availability of parts and technical documentation. If replacement parts are proprietary, extremely rare, or if there's no reliable repair guide, attempting the fix yourself becomes significantly harder and riskier. When you do decide to seek expert service, do your homework. Look for reputable repair shops with good reviews, transparent pricing, and certified technicians. Ask about their warranty on repairs and parts. Ultimately, the decision between DIY tech repair and seeking professional help is a balance of cost, risk, your personal skill set, and the specific nature of the problem. Knowing when to call in the pros is just as much an expert tip as knowing how to wield a screwdriver, ensuring your tech always gets the care it needs.
